You can also specify the subnets and security groups that users of the AgentCore Runtime can and can't use. +You can use AgentCore-specific condition keys for VPC settings to provide additional permission controls for your AgentCore Runtime and built-in tools. For example, you can require that all runtimes in your organization are connected to a VPC. You can also specify the subnets and security groups that users of the AgentCore Runtime can and can't use.
